The bigspark team was at AWS Summit London this week. A lot was covered — here’s what stuck.
As an AI-powered data consultancy working across financial services, government and insurance, we paid close attention when the whole room started talking about AI moving from demos to production-ready systems.
What stood out
- The organisations pulling ahead aren’t just cloud-first anymore — they’re AI-first. Agentic AI, multi-agent workflows and autonomous decision-making are live, not roadmap items.
- Underpinning all of it is data. Better foundations, better outcomes — and the clients who’ve invested in getting that right are already feeling the difference.
- Industry-specific use cases are maturing fast, with sovereign cloud and compliance climbing the agenda across Europe.
- Serverless and cloud-native remain the backbone, and sustainability was woven into almost everything rather than treated as a side note.
